Macrophage activation syndrome (MAS) can co-occur with neuroimmunological diseases like myasthenia gravis. Targeting interleukin-6 (IL-6) receptor with antibodies proved effective when standard treatments failed for these IL-6 related conditions.

Background:

  • Macrophage activation syndrome (MAS) is characterized by hyperinflammation driven by cytokines like interleukin-6 (IL-6).
  • Interleukin-6 (IL-6) plays a significant role in the pathology of several neuroimmunological diseases.
  • Comorbidity between MAS and neuroimmunological disorders is infrequently reported.

Purpose of the Study:

  • To report two cases of MAS comorbid with IL-6 related neuroimmunological diseases.
  • To highlight the potential role of IL-6 in the pathogenesis of these combined conditions.
  • To evaluate treatment strategies for MAS and comorbid neuroimmunological diseases.

Main Methods:

  • Case report analysis of two patients with MAS and co-occurring neuroimmunological diseases.
  • Review of clinical presentation, laboratory findings, and treatment responses.
  • Assessment of efficacy of standard immunosuppressive therapies versus IL-6 receptor blockade.

Main Results:

  • Both patients presented with MAS comorbid with IL-6 related neuroimmunological diseases (myasthenia gravis and neuromyelitis optica spectrum disorders).
  • Initial immunosuppressive treatments were insufficient to control symptoms.
  • Administration of antibodies targeting the IL-6 receptor led to clinical stabilization in both cases.

Conclusions:

  • MAS can be associated with IL-6 related neuroimmunological diseases.
  • Targeting the IL-6 receptor is a potential therapeutic strategy for patients with comorbid MAS and these specific neuroimmunological conditions.
  • Considering the shared IL-6 pathway is crucial for effective management of these complex cases.
